Output d663e7110f7748ae50403e7abf0dea88ad61f84cb1de7d1cac85893c0bdf875e:1

value
42652073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a58f76ed46a07b7f585b071762fe4df8e3baa4f OP_EQUALVERIFY OP_CHECKSIG
address
1F57e3chxWky8DYdjc3diKeSSaKBp93k2C
transaction
d663e7110f7748ae50403e7abf0dea88ad61f84cb1de7d1cac85893c0bdf875e
confirmations
410310
spent
true